Understanding Cyient Limited Revenue Streams
Revenue Analysis
Cyient Limited has established a diverse range of revenue streams that significantly contribute to its financial health. Understanding these streams is essential for investors looking to gauge the company's performance and future potential.
Understanding Cyient Limited’s Revenue Streams
Cyient's revenue primarily comes from the following segments:
- Engineering Services
- Geospatial Services
- IT Services
- Transformational Solutions
Revenue Breakdown by Segment
Segment | FY 2022 Revenue (INR Cr) | FY 2023 Revenue (INR Cr) | Percentage Contribution FY 2023 |
---|---|---|---|
Engineering Services | 2,450 | 2,753 | 39% |
Geospatial Services | 1,200 | 1,350 | 19% |
IT Services | 1,800 | 2,100 | 30% |
Transformational Solutions | 500 | 600 | 9% |
Total Revenue | 6,950 | 7,803 | 100% |
Year-over-Year Revenue Growth Rate
Cyient has demonstrated consistent revenue growth, reflected in the historical trends:
- FY 2021: INR 6,500 Cr
- FY 2022: INR 6,950 Cr (7% growth)
- FY 2023: INR 7,803 Cr (12% growth)
Contribution of Different Business Segments to Overall Revenue
The contribution of different business segments showcases shifts in Cyient's focus:
- Engineering Services grew from 35% in FY 2021 to 39% in FY 2023.
- Geospatial Services saw a slight decline, going from 21% to 19%.
- IT Services increased its contribution from 27% to 30%.
- Transformational Solutions remained relatively stable at 9%.
Significant Changes in Revenue Streams
The most notable change in revenue streams has been the growth of IT Services, which has capitalized on increasing digital transformation demands. Conversely, Geospatial Services have shown stagnant growth, prompting a reevaluation of strategy in that segment.
In summary, Cyient Limited's diversified revenue sources, along with a strong emphasis on Engineering and IT Services, underpin its financial resilience and offer a promising outlook for investors.
A Deep Dive into Cyient Limited Profitability
Profitability Metrics
Cyient Limited has demonstrated significant financial performance over the past few years, showcasing its strengths through various profitability metrics. Understanding these metrics can provide valuable insights for investors.
Gross Profit, Operating Profit, and Net Profit Margins
As of FY2023, Cyient's gross profit stood at ₹1,341 crores, reflecting a gross profit margin of 37.5%. The operating profit for the same period was reported at ₹1,014 crores, which translates to an operating margin of 28.6%. Meanwhile, the net profit was recorded at ₹763 crores, resulting in a net profit margin of 21.5%.
Metric | FY2021 | FY2022 | FY2023 |
---|---|---|---|
Gross Profit (₹ Crores) | ₹1,200 | ₹1,297 | ₹1,341 |
Operating Profit (₹ Crores) | ₹900 | ₹1,014 | ₹1,014 |
Net Profit (₹ Crores) | ₹600 | ₹733 | ₹763 |
Gross Profit Margin (%) | 35.0% | 36.8% | 37.5% |
Operating Margin (%) | 25.0% | 28.0% | 28.6% |
Net Profit Margin (%) | 18.0% | 20.0% | 21.5% |
Trends in Profitability Over Time
Analyzing the trend from FY2021 to FY2023, Cyient's gross profit margin improved from 35.0% to 37.5%. The operating margin has also seen a positive trajectory, growing from 25.0% to 28.6%. The net profit margin incrementally climbed from 18.0% to 21.5%.
Comparison of Profitability Ratios with Industry Averages
When compared to industry averages, Cyient’s profitability metrics are robust. The average gross margin for the IT services industry hovers around 30.0%, while Cyient’s gross margin of 37.5% exceeds this by a notable margin. Furthermore, the industry average operating margin is approximately 25.0%, positioning Cyient favorably with its 28.6% operating margin. The net profit margin in the industry averages around 15.0%, further highlighting Cyient’s superior performance with a net margin of 21.5%.
Analysis of Operational Efficiency
Operational efficiency has remained a focal point for Cyient Limited. The company has implemented effective cost management practices, which are reflected in its consistently improving gross margin trends. For FY2023, the cost of goods sold (COGS) reached ₹2,232 crores, demonstrating substantial control over operational expenses.
The operational efficiency can also be seen in the return on equity (ROE), recorded at 18.5% for FY2023, showing effective utilization of shareholder equity to generate profit. This indicates an efficient cost structure and productive asset management.
Overall, Cyient Limited's profitability metrics not only illustrate a solid financial standing but also emphasize the company's operational efficiency and strategic positioning within the industry.
Debt vs. Equity: How Cyient Limited Finances Its Growth
Debt vs. Equity Structure
Cyient Limited has adopted a strategic approach to financing its growth through a mix of debt and equity. As of the most recent financial reporting, the company reported a total debt of ₹2,500 million, which includes both long-term and short-term liabilities. The breakdown is as follows:
- Long-term debt: ₹1,800 million
- Short-term debt: ₹700 million
The debt-to-equity (D/E) ratio is a crucial measure for analyzing Cyient's financial leverage and risk. The latest D/E ratio stands at 0.32. This figure indicates that Cyient maintains a relatively conservative approach to leveraging compared to the industry average of approximately 0.50.
Cyient's recent activities in the debt market include the issuance of bonds worth ₹1,000 million in Q2 2023, aimed at refinancing existing high-interest debt. The company currently holds a credit rating of AA- from ICRA, reflecting its strong financial health and ability to meet obligations.
The following table summarizes the key metrics and comparisons regarding Cyient's debt and equity structure:
Metric | Cyient Limited | Industry Average |
---|---|---|
Total Debt | ₹2,500 million | N/A |
Long-term Debt | ₹1,800 million | N/A |
Short-term Debt | ₹700 million | N/A |
Debt-to-Equity Ratio | 0.32 | 0.50 |
Recent Bond Issuance | ₹1,000 million | N/A |
Credit Rating | AA- | N/A |
Balancing debt financing and equity funding is vital for Cyient's growth strategy. The company opts for debt primarily to exploit favorable interest rates and minimize dilution of existing shareholders. However, it maintains stringent credit management practices to sustain its robust financial positioning.
Assessing Cyient Limited Liquidity
Liquidity and Solvency of Cyient Limited
Analyzing Cyient Limited's liquidity begins with its current and quick ratios, which provide insights into its ability to meet short-term obligations. As of the latest fiscal year, Cyient's current ratio stood at 2.05, indicating it has ample current assets available to cover current liabilities. The quick ratio, which strips away inventory from current assets, was reported at 1.71, suggesting a solid liquidity position as it still exceeds the benchmark of 1.0.
The trends in working capital reveal the company’s efficiency in managing its operational liquidity. Cyient's working capital for the fiscal year ending March 2023 was approximately INR 5,000 million, an increase from INR 4,200 million the previous year. This upward trend reflects improved management of receivables and payables, ultimately enhancing financial flexibility.
Year | Current Ratio | Quick Ratio | Working Capital (INR Million) |
---|---|---|---|
2021 | 1.89 | 1.55 | 4,200 |
2022 | 2.02 | 1.67 | 4,800 |
2023 | 2.05 | 1.71 | 5,000 |
Examining Cyient’s cash flow statements sheds light on its operational efficiency. For the fiscal year ending March 2023, operating cash flow was reported at INR 3,200 million, demonstrating strong cash generation from core operations. Investing cash flow was negative at INR -800 million, primarily reflecting expenditures on technology and infrastructure enhancements. Financing cash flow totaled INR 500 million, indicating a net inflow as the company managed its debt level effectively.
- Operating Cash Flow (2023): INR 3,200 million
- Investing Cash Flow (2023): INR -800 million
- Financing Cash Flow (2023): INR 500 million
Despite the positive liquidity ratios, there are potential concerns regarding cash flow management. The negative investing cash flow could suggest that while Cyient is reinvesting in its growth, it may affect short-term liquidity. However, the consistent operating cash flows provide a buffer against potential liquidity challenges. Overall, Cyient Limited appears to maintain a healthy liquidity profile, balancing investments while ensuring adequate coverage for short-term obligations.
Is Cyient Limited Overvalued or Undervalued?
Valuation Analysis
The valuation analysis of Cyient Limited reveals critical insights into its current financial health and market standing. To determine whether Cyient is overvalued or undervalued, we will examine key financial ratios, stock price trends, dividend yields, and analyst recommendations.
Price-to-Earnings (P/E) Ratio
As of the latest data, Cyient's P/E ratio stands at 20.5. This is slightly above the industry average of 18.3, suggesting that investors are willing to pay more for each unit of earnings compared to its peers.
Price-to-Book (P/B) Ratio
Cyient's P/B ratio is reported at 3.1, comparatively higher than the industry average of 2.5. A high P/B ratio may indicate potential overvaluation or strong growth expectations from investors.
Enterprise Value-to-EBITDA (EV/EBITDA) Ratio
The EV/EBITDA ratio for Cyient is 12.8, while the industry average is approximately 10.6. This indicates that Cyient may be overvalued based on this metric.
Stock Price Trends
Over the past 12 months, Cyient's stock has experienced notable fluctuations. The stock price opened the period at approximately ₹780 and peaked at around ₹900, reflecting a 15.4% increase. However, it has also seen a decline to about ₹820 at the end of the period.
Dividend Yield and Payout Ratios
Cyient Limited offers a dividend yield of 1.8% with a payout ratio of 25%. This conservative payout ratio indicates that the company is retaining a significant portion of its earnings for growth and reinvestment.
Analyst Consensus
The analyst consensus for Cyient Limited shows a mixed outlook. Currently, a majority of analysts rate the stock as a Hold, with 30% suggesting a Buy and 10% advocating for a Sell.
Metric | Cyient Limited | Industry Average |
---|---|---|
P/E Ratio | 20.5 | 18.3 |
P/B Ratio | 3.1 | 2.5 |
EV/EBITDA Ratio | 12.8 | 10.6 |
12-Month Stock Performance | Opened at ₹780, Peaked at ₹900, Ended at ₹820 | N/A |
Dividend Yield | 1.8% | N/A |
Payout Ratio | 25% | N/A |
Analyst Consensus | 30% Buy, 60% Hold, 10% Sell | N/A |
Key Risks Facing Cyient Limited
Key Risks Facing Cyient Limited
Cyient Limited, a global engineering and technology solutions company, faces a variety of internal and external risks that could impact its financial health. Understanding these risks is crucial for investors seeking to gauge the potential for future growth and profitability.
Overview of Risks
Several key risk areas can affect Cyient's operations:
- Industry Competition: The engineering and technology sector is highly competitive, with numerous players vying for market share. Cyient competes with other leading firms such as Tata Consultancy Services (TCS) and Wipro. The company's market position can be influenced by competitors’ pricing strategies and innovations.
- Regulatory Changes: Changes in government regulations, particularly in aerospace and defense sectors, can impact project timelines and profitability. For instance, new compliance standards may require significant investment in technology and processes.
- Market Conditions: Economic fluctuations and global market conditions can affect client budgets and investment decisions. A slowdown in industries like aerospace could lead to reduced demand for Cyient's services.
Operational Risks
Operational efficiency is critical for Cyient's success. Recent earnings reports have highlighted specific operational risks:
- Supply Chain Disruptions: The ongoing global supply chain issues, exacerbated by the pandemic, have delayed project deliveries and increased costs.
- Talent Acquisition and Retention: Struggles to attract and retain skilled professionals can hinder project execution. Cyient reported an employee attrition rate of 15% in FY23, which is above industry averages.
Financial Risks
Financial stability is essential for growth. Key financial risks faced by Cyient include:
- Currency Fluctuations: As a company with international operations, Cyient is susceptible to currency exchange rate risks. For example, a depreciation of the Indian Rupee against the US Dollar can impact profitability as 45% of revenue comes from the US market.
- Debt Obligations: Cyient reported a debt-to-equity ratio of 0.3 as of March 2023, which indicates moderate leverage. However, increasing debt levels could pressure margins if not managed effectively.
Strategic Risks
Strategic choices present additional risks:
- Market Diversification: Cyient's focus on certain verticals like aerospace and healthcare exposes it to sector-specific downturns. The company derived 60% of its revenue from these sectors in FY23.
- Innovation and Technological Changes: Failure to adapt to rapid technological advancements may lead to obsolescence. Cyient invests approximately 8% of its revenue in research and development to mitigate this risk.
Risk Mitigation Strategies
To address these risks, Cyient has implemented several mitigation strategies:
- Diverse Client Base: Expanding its client portfolio across various industries to reduce reliance on any single sector.
- Cost Control Measures: Implementing strict cost management practices to improve operational margins.
- Investments in Technology: Continued investment in technology to enhance service offerings and operational efficiency.
Risk Type | Description | Impact Level | Mitigation Strategy |
---|---|---|---|
Industry Competition | High competition from major firms | High | Diverse Client Base |
Regulatory Changes | New compliance standards affecting operations | Medium | Continuous Regulatory Monitoring |
Supply Chain Disruptions | Delays and increased costs due to global supply issues | High | Robust Supplier Management |
Talent Acquisition | High attrition rate impacting project delivery | Medium | Improved Employee Engagement Strategies |
Currency Fluctuations | Risk from foreign exchange rates | Medium | Hedging Strategies |
Debt Obligations | Potential pressure on margins | Medium | Strict Financial Management |
Future Growth Prospects for Cyient Limited
Growth Opportunities
Cyient Limited, a global engineering and technology solutions company, is strategically positioning itself for future growth across various domains. The following insights delve into key growth drivers, revenue projections, strategic initiatives, and competitive advantages.
Key Growth Drivers
The company's growth prospects are primarily fueled by:
- Product Innovations: Cyient is focused on enhancing its engineering capabilities by investing in advanced technologies such as artificial intelligence, machine learning, and the Internet of Things (IoT). The company has allocated approximately INR 180 crore for R&D in FY23.
- Market Expansions: Cyient aims to expand into emerging markets. The Asia-Pacific region has been identified as a significant growth area, targeting a market CAGR of 15% through 2025.
- Acquisitions: In 2023, Cyient acquired RPS Group for around GBP 30 million, enhancing its capabilities in energy and environment sectors.
Future Revenue Growth Projections
Cyient's future revenue growth is positioned on several factors:
- For FY24, revenue is projected to grow by 12% to 15%, targeting a total revenue range of INR 3,700 to 3,800 crore.
- Earnings Before Interest and Taxes (EBIT) margin is expected to improve to 16% by FY25, up from 15.2% in FY23.
Strategic Initiatives and Partnerships
Strategic collaborations are playing a pivotal role in Cyient's growth strategy:
- Partnership with Microsoft to innovate cloud-based solutions is expected to generate additional revenue of INR 400 crore annually.
- Collaboration with General Electric focuses on digital twin technology, projected to add INR 200 crore to annual revenue by FY25.
Competitive Advantages
Cyient's competitive position is enhanced by:
- A highly skilled workforce, with over 14,000 employees globally, specialized in engineering and IT services.
- Diverse client base across sectors such as aerospace, defense, and healthcare, contributing to revenue stability.
- Strong focus on sustainable practices, leading to increased client trust and business opportunities in environmentally conscious projects.
Growth Driver | Projected Impact |
---|---|
Product Innovations | INR 180 crore for R&D in FY23 |
Market Expansions | CAGR of 15% through 2025 in Asia-Pacific |
Acquisitions (RPS Group) | GBP 30 million |
Revenue Projections | INR 3,700 to 3,800 crore in FY24 |
EBIT Margin Improvement | Projected 16% by FY25 |
Cyient Limited's strategic focus on innovations, expansion, and partnerships positions it well for sustainable future growth. The company’s robust financial health, combined with its competitive advantages, solidifies its prospects in a rapidly evolving market landscape.
